California Flora Database -Information, from 'Species Reports', on "wild" California plants for use in conservation, education, and appreciation. Search by geographic and ecological distribution, updated species data, plant name (common, scientific or family), lifeform, native/non-native, or by plant community. The database is on vascular plants that are native (indigenous) or naturalized (growing, reproducing and persisting in the wild without human intervention) to the political boundaries of California. The database DOES NOT contain information on plants growing with human intervention, such as gardens, manicured parks, or strictly agricultural weeds (generally: being watered, sheltered or cared for in some way).
